Hello, 

 

I have been having a knee pain recently and I want to use Dr Ho's pain therapy device on it. 
 

I asked at the hospital today and they told ne that as long as it is far from the incision should be ok but they still told me "to be on the safe side dont risk it". So I dont know what to do. 
 

Anyone tried dr Ho with a pacemaker?

tens?

by Tracey_E - 2023-06-02 09:11:56

I'm not familiar with it, is it tens? If yes, some will say avoid it, some will say extremeties is ok but not torso. 

I recently asked my ep about using a tens bracelet for motion sickness. They said that it was ok to try it, just turn it off right away if I felt anything. I did not. 

TENS

by AgentX86 - 2023-06-02 15:05:48

It appears that this is just another TENS machine.  The general rule is that current through the torso is a no-no.  TENS on the extremeties are fine.  You should ask your doctors.
